The interaction between polypropylene (PP) and ethylene-propylene copolymers (EPR) having various propylene contents was investigated. Dynamic viscoelastic measurement showed that the glass transition temperature of the PP changed slightly with EPR content. Spin-lattice relaxation time (TIC) of EPR determined by 13C solid state NMR was divided into two components although neat EPR had one conponent. The results suggest that there exists some region in which the mobility of amorphous PP chains is affected by the interaction with EPR. The mobility change was more significant in the blend of EPR having a higher propylene content. The impact strength at low temperatures also depended on the propylene content of EPR. The interaction between PP and EPR thus seems to affect the impact strength of the blend as a result of a change in the chain mobility.
